Study on the effect of Yiqi Yangyin Recipe and its different assembling on expressions of Flt3 and N-ras in acute myeloid leukemic cells / 中国中西医结合杂志
Chinese Journal of Integrated Traditional and Western Medicine ; (12): 575-578, 2010.
Article in Chinese | WPRIM | ID: wpr-313245
ABSTRACT
<p><b>OBJECTIVE</b>To study the action mechanism of Yiqi Yangyin Recipe (YYR) in treating leukemia by observing the effects of YYR and its different assembling, energy supporting part (P1) and evil dispelling part (P2) on expressions of Flt3 and N-ras gene in acute myeloid leukemic (AML) cells.</p><p><b>METHODS</b>The mononuclear cells collected from bone marrow of 60 AML patients were assigned to four groups the blank was untreated for control and the three tested groups were treated with YYR, P1 and P2, respectively. The effects on Flt3 and N-ras gene expressions and FLT3 protein expression were observed by RT-PCR and Western bloting.</p><p><b>RESULTS</b>RT-PCR test showed the expression of Flt3 in the control, YYR, P1 and P2, group was 90.78% +/- 6.92%, 38.18% +/- 4.50%, 65.57% +/- 5.55% and 61.35% +/- 6.39%, respectively; and that of N-ras in them 93.28% +/- 5.54%, 34.38% +/- 6.69%, 59.42% +/- 7.35% and 65.28% +/- 7.64%, respectively, both showed significant difference as compared the data in the tested groups with those in the control group (P < 0.05). Western bloting test showed the FLT3 protein gray value in the four groups was 0.8127 +/- 0.0284, 0.4265 +/- 0.0353, 0.5396 +/- 0.0274 and 0.5473 +/- 0.0282, respectively, also showed significant difference between the control and the tested groups (P < 0.01).</p><p><b>CONCLUSION</b>YYR can inhibit the colonic proliferation of AML cells, decrease the expressions of FLT3 and N-ras in cells, therefore shows a therapeutic effect on AML.</p>
